Responsible gambling initiatives are becoming increasingly important in the casino industry, aiming to promote safe gaming practices and minimize the risks associated with gambling. In 2023, the American Gaming Association (AGA) reported that 80% of casinos in the U.S. have implemented responsible gaming programs, which include self-exclusion options and educational resources for players.

In 2022, the Hard Rock Hotel & Casino in Atlantic City launched a comprehensive responsible gaming campaign, which includes training staff to recognize signs of problem gambling and offering support services to affected individuals. Casinos are also utilizing technology to promote responsible gambling. Many establishments now offer apps that allow players to set limits on their spending and time spent gambling.
